X will put ads inside Grok AI answers

Elon Musk told advertisers Wednesday that X will start inserting ads into responses from its AI chatbot Grok — a move aimed at boosting the platform’s ad revenue after a year of turbulence.

Why we care. This is an opportunity for brands to embed their solutions directly into answers when users ask for help, offering peak relevance and increased visibility at a moment of high intent. The initiative also promises smarter targeting via xAI’s technology, providing a fresh channel to reach engaged users at scale.

What’s happening:

  • Advertisers will be able to pay for placement in Grok’s suggested solutions when users ask questions.
  • Musk framed the move as a way to monetize while keeping the AI useful: “If a user’s trying to solve a problem, then advertising the specific solution would be ideal at that point.”
  • Technology from Musk’s AI startup xAI will be used to improve ad targeting across X.

The context. Musk said X’s initial focus was on making Grok “the smartest, most accurate AI in the world,” but is now turning toward paying for the “expensive GPUs” that power it. xAI acquired X earlier this year for $45 billion.

Bottom line: Ads in Grok’s answers could give X a fresh revenue stream – and advertisers a new way to reach users at the exact moment they’re seeking solutions.
